# Service Accounts: String Extraction

The `extract-i18n` script pulls translatable strings from all Bramblewick repos and pushes them to the Glossa service. It runs under the `i18n-extractor` service account. Do not run it under your personal account; Glossa rate-limits individual users aggressively. The account has write access to the staging catalog only. Set the token in your shell before invoking the script. The current staging token is below.

API key for kahap-kafog: zpat15_6qzxZ7YR8aDwjmp

Welcome aboard! As release manager, you'll own the Glimmerhue contrast audit gate. Every UI build runs through our checker, which flags any text below 4.5:1 against its background — Torvane's legal team treats failures as release blockers, so don't override without a written waiver. The audit report gets attached to the release notes automatically. One setup task for your first week: the audit pipeline signs its reports, and it authenticates using the key below.

signing key of bajop-hahag = bky13_yLSJStjSXhzxg

CI note for eng sync: Wandlehoff barcode scanner tests flaking again. Root cause: the mock serial device races the integration harness on cold start. Added a 2s readiness probe; flake rate dropped to zero over 40 runs. Keeping the probe until the vendor SDK fixes init order. The passing pipeline run is referenced by the token below.

pipeline stamp: htk31_4c5b9d8911c6f9006a50e2de3a4f0df

Hey Priva,

Quick heads-up before Friday's DR drill for the Inkmill markdown pipeline: we'll restore the renderer config from the cold backup, so you'll need the escrow credentials handy. Grab a coffee first — the restore takes a while. For the sealed vault copy, the recovery passphrase is below.

recovery phrase for kahop-kahap: istys-novdor-joreth-silir-eliys

Q: The Quillcheck documentation linter blocks my merge after I recovered my workspace — why?

A: Quillcheck caches its rule manifest per workspace, and a restored workspace often carries a stale manifest that fails heading-depth and link-style rules. Regenerate the manifest rather than suppressing rules individually, since suppressions persist across the whole team. Regeneration runs in maintenance mode, which will ask you for the recovery passphrase provided below.

unlock words, fawig-bagef: olidor-holir-istox-holath-tamys-quenion-giliel